Alex, a longtime hotel manager for Holiday Inn, was meeting with Sally, a new front-desk manager, and telling her about his recent decision not to fire a front desk employee about whom several guests had complained. Alex discussed the four stages of the decision process. He said, "I first identified the problem, and then I gathered alternative solutions. I evaluated each choice and selected a solution. I then implemented my decision to not fire the employee but instead to provide him with additional training. Finally, I followed up with an evaluation of the solution I'd chosen." Alex is using the process.

Lindon company is the exclusive distributor for an automotive product that sells for $30.00 per unit and has a cm ratio of 30%. the company’s fixed expenses are $162,000 per year. the company plans to sell 20,200 units this year. required: 1. what are the variable expenses per unit? (round your "per unit" answer to 2 decimal places.) 2. what is the break-even point in unit sales and in dollar sales? 3. what amount of unit sales and dollar sales is required to attain a target profit of $72,000 per year? 4. assume that by using a more efficient shipper, the company is able to reduce its variable expenses by $3.00 per unit. what is the company’s new break-even point in unit sales and in dollar sales? what dollar sales is required to attain a target profit of $72,000?
